利用NaN3诱变“中育5号”选育变异种质系及SSR分析

摘    要:为创造小麦新种质系,利用诱变剂叠氮化钠并采用“种子处理同时鼓入空气”、“颖苞内滴加”、“生长点注射”3种方法诱变小麦“中育5号”.其中“种子处理同时鼓入空气”方法处理的“中育5号”种子出苗率高,M1代性状变异类型丰富,变异率高,是适合小麦“中育5号”诱变处理的好方法.通过对诱变后代的系统选择,选出了YZY5-1、YZY5-2、YZY5-3 3个稳定的新种质系;利用SSR分子标记检测了“中育5号”及其变异种质系的基因组DNA,引物xgwm148、xgwm428、xgwm260、xgwm469检测出了丰富的多态性片段,从分子水平上证明了叠氮化钠对“中育5号”的诱变效果.
